Lymer's Assist Ltd 2.51

Twin lakes, croston
Leyland,
United Kingdom

About Lymer's Assist Ltd

Lymer's Assist Ltd Lymer's Assist Ltd is a well known place listed as Automotive in Leyland , Company in Leyland , Transportation Service in Leyland ,

Contact Details & Working Hours